Java实现酒店管理系统(可运行可实现)
系列文章目录文章目录系列文章目录一、 HotelMgSystem二、Room三、Hotel运行总结学习Java的最终目的就是学会如何去运行Java编写一些我们需要的程序,那么今天我门来编写一个酒店管理系统的案例一、 HotelMgSystem首先我们建立一个程序入口HotelMgSystempack
Java EE|多线程之线程状态与线程安全
JAVAEE|线程状态|线程安全|锁
【Tomcat】Tomcat 介绍及使用教程
文章目录1. Tomcat 介绍2. 下载安装2.1 Windows 中安装2.2 Linux 中安装2.3 访问 Tomcat3. Tomcat 的目录结构4. Tomcat 的配置文件5. WEB 应用部署目录结构6. 部署静态页面6.1 部署单个 HTML6.2 部署带有 CSS、JavaSc
如何在Spring Boot服务端实现公网远程调试并进行HTTP服务监听
前后端分离项目中,在调用接口调试时候,我们可以通过cpolar内网穿透将本地服务端接口模拟公共网络环境远程调用调试,本次教程我们以Java服务端接口为例。
【JavaEE】单例模式如何保证在多线程环境下线程安全高可用?
对于饿汉式单例模式,由于只存在对同一变量的读操作,不会导致线程安全问题。而对于懒汉式单例模式,由于其读和写操作不是原子的,在多线程环境下会导致线程安全问题。本文就如何实现线程安全的单例模式进行深入探讨,并对为何会引发线程安全问题做出了总结,希望对读者有所帮助。
【Java EE】-博客系统(前端页面)
博客系统 登陆页面,列表页面,详情页面,编辑页面。使用css修饰登录页面,列表页面,详情页面,使用弹性布局进行水平排列。在编辑页面中引入markdown编辑器。引入editor.md需要注意的事项,以及方法。
【JavaEE】HTML基础知识
HTML标签介绍
多线程的风险 --- 线程安全
线程不安全的五个原因,各自如何引发的及如何解决
Java项目导入IDEA的流程配置及常见问题解决(持续更新中...)
本文主要演示一个普通 java 项目导入IDEA的流程步骤及可能出现的问题、原因及解决办法。
JavaEE & UDP简易翻译服务器 & 网络编程示例2 & TCP回显服务器,回显客户端
本章节涉及UDP计算响应的扩展 == > 实现小型翻译器。并且用CTP协议进行网络编程。实现回显服务器和回显客户端。在文章中,重点讲解其原理,输入输出流的详细讲解,用动图和解析图辅助你更好的理解数据的传递原理!
网络编程【TCP流套接字编程】
TCP流套接字编程✨是创建TCP服务端Socket的API。
社区版idea 最右侧没有Database怎么办
社区版idea最右侧没有Database怎么办
ExpiringMap的使用
1 使用场景 今天在公司与第三方进行接口对接时,需要从对方获取token。但对方技术人员说不要每次调用接口都从那边重新获取,那样对方存储的太多了。返回一个token和过期时间。将token存储起来,在过期时间内直接从本地去拿,token过期了再次重新获取。 本来想着用Redis,但再一想
JavaEE & Callable接口(NO.6线程创建方法) & JUC的常见类 & 与线程安全有关集合类
在本文章中,我详细讲解了JavaEE多线程的一些进阶问题,例如Callable接口去创建带返回值的线程,JUC的常见类,线程安全有关的集合类~详细讲解了重点面试题:HashTable与ConcurrentHashMap的区别!文章附有动图解析和生动的例子,图文结合,希望您能看懂!
【网络原理】网络通信与协议
讲述了网络原理背景知识,最主要的是协议,协议分层,主要的 TCP/IP 五层协议,封装分用。
【JavaEE初阶】前端第一节.HTML 基础(上篇)
今天我们将进入到前端的学习当中,而今天我们将要学习的就是前端的第一个重要的编程HTML语言,这是非常基础的前端编程语言,让我们了解掌握最基础的知识吧!!!!!
[Java] 初识Java && Hello World 我的第一个Java程序
初识Java && Hello World 我的第一个Java程序。说明了为什么先学Java?从相关书籍摘了一点和自己刚接触Java的感受。详解了Java代码。
【Java 编程】文件操作,文件内容的读写—数据流
一、认识文件1、什么是文件平时说的文件一般都是指存储在硬盘上的普通文件形如 txt, jpg, mp4, rar 等这些文件都可以认为是普通文件,它们都是在硬盘上存储的在计算机中,文件可能是一个广义的概念,就不只是包含普通文件,还可以包含目录 (把目录称为目录文件)操作系统中,还会使用文件来描述一些
SpringBoot 如何保证接口安全?
因为一次正常的HTTP请求,从发出到达服务器一般都不会超过60s,所以服务器收到HTTP请求之后,首先判断时间戳参数与当前时间比较,是否超过了60s,如果超过了则认为是非法请求。这种方案nonce和timestamp参数都作为签名的一部分传到后端,基于timestamp方案可以让黑客只能在60s内进
【JavaEE】如何将JavaWeb项目部署到Linux云服务器?
大家好,我是黄小黄。不久前,我们基于 servlet 和 jdbc 完善了博客系统。本文将以该系统为例,演示如何将博客系统部署到 Linux 云服务器。包括JDK安装、Tomcat安装与配置、mysql的安装与配置、war包的部署等。